与北京大学发展与比较心理实验室合作 斑马启动“中国儿童与AI互动关系”研究
Zheng Quan Ri Bao Wang· 2025-11-24 07:51
Core Viewpoint - Zebra Children's Education Group has established a strategic partnership with Peking University's Development and Comparative Psychology Laboratory to launch a joint research project on "Children's Interaction with AI" [1][2] Group 1: Research Collaboration - The collaboration aims to conduct systematic and cutting-edge research in the field of children's intelligent learning, focusing on the application of research outcomes in Zebra's oral learning content and AI interactions [1][2] - The Peking University laboratory has a strong foundation in basic research and has accumulated extensive theoretical and empirical research experience in child and adolescent development [1][2] Group 2: Institutional Background - Zebra Children's Research Institute, established in 2017, is the first professional research institution in the industry focusing on age-specific research and children's cognitive development [2] - The institute's research has been recognized as a key project by the Ministry of Education during the 13th Five-Year Plan and has been published in several core academic journals [2] Group 3: Product Development - Zebra's oral learning product, aimed at children aged 6-12, focuses on improving English speaking and expression skills through one-on-one AI interactions [2] - The collaboration seeks to reveal the underlying patterns of children's cognitive development and learning behaviors in AI environments, promoting the scientific implementation and evolution of AI agents in educational settings [2][3] Group 4: Future Goals - The research outcomes will provide solid academic support for Zebra's product development and teaching practices, establishing a benchmark for the standardized and scientific application of AI agents [3] - Both parties aim to create a future learning ecosystem centered on child development, ensuring that technology effectively serves the comprehensive growth of children [3]

These Analysts Cut Their Forecasts On KinderCare Learning Following Weak Q2 Earnings
Benzinga· 2025-08-13 19:12
Core Insights - KinderCare Learning Companies, Inc. reported weaker-than-expected earnings for Q2, with earnings of $0.22 per share, missing the analyst consensus estimate of $0.26 per share, and quarterly sales of $700.110 million, below the consensus estimate of $705.651 million [1] - The company narrowed its FY2025 adjusted EPS guidance from a range of $0.75-$0.85 to $0.77-$0.82 and also narrowed sales guidance from $2.750 billion-$2.850 billion to $2.750 billion-$2.800 billion [2] - CEO Paul Thompson noted that while revenue growth continued, enrollment trends softened late in the quarter, with occupancy remaining at 71%, similar to pre-pandemic levels [3] Analyst Reactions - Following the earnings announcement, analysts adjusted their price targets for KinderCare Learning, with Baird lowering its target from $20 to $13, BMO Capital from $18 to $12, Goldman Sachs from $23 to $20, and Morgan Stanley from $15 to $14 [4][6] - Despite the lowered price targets, several analysts maintained an Outperform or Buy rating on the stock [6] Stock Performance - KinderCare Learning shares experienced a significant decline of 22.1%, trading at $7.64 following the earnings report [3]
